Responsibilities
  • Prepare Transport Assessments, Transport Statements and Travel Plans.
  • Produce Technical Notes and transport planning reports to support planning applications.
  • Undertake trip, distribution and junction capacity assessments using industry-standard software.
  • Analyse traffic and transport data to inform development proposals.
  • Liaise with local authorities, clients, architects and the wider project team throughout the planning process.
  • Assist with access appraisals and highway design considerations.
  • Attend client meetings and contribute to project discussions.
  • Support senior members of the team in delivering projects to programme and budget.
  • Keep up to date with planning policy and local transport guidance.
Qualifications
  • A degree in Civil Engineering, Transport Planning, Geography or a related discipline.
  • Around 1–5 years' experience within transport planning or highways consultancy.
  • Experience preparing Transport Assessments, Transport Statements and Travel Plans.
  • An understanding of the UK planning system and development planning process.
  • Experience using software such as Junctions 10, Lin Sig, TRICS and TEMPro (desirable).
